iis - IIS 管理器不会将日志作为故障转移群集的一部分写入共享存储
问题描述
我有一个主机说(b 和 c)作为具有 SAN(d)和 DNS/DC(a)的故障转移群集的一部分。
IIS 的配置存储在 SAN\\d\config
中。同样,IIS 的日志存储在\\d\iis_logs\
.
我有一个网站 W3SVC1。因此,日志目录将如下所示:\\d\iis_logs\W3SVC1\u_ddyymm.log
.
首先,当集群建立时,'b'服务器是主服务器,'c'是故障转移,因此'b'将服务于集群IP的任何请求,并且日志将由服务器'b写入上述目录'。
现在,当我的服务器 b 出现故障时,服务器 c 将开始为到达集群 IP 的请求提供服务。但是服务器 c IIS 不会将日志写入同一个文件。我假设服务器'b'锁定了日志文件,因此它没有写入,但即使关闭服务器'b',服务器'c'仍然不会写入日志文件。事件查看器中没有报告错误。我该如何解决?无需为两个应用程序配置单独的日志存储
解决方案
推荐阅读
- php - 将 json 响应发送回 webhook 调用者
- vb.net - 有没有一种方法可以在 Visual Basic .NET 中向选项卡添加热键,就像向按钮添加热键一样简单?
- data-science - 快感;表格的动态尺寸
- regex - 为什么 %r{ around } 我的正则表达式会破坏我的 gsub?
- reactjs - 在 ReactJS 中每 30 秒调用一次 API
- python - 使用 atan2 绘制等高线图的问题
- http - 无法在 ASP.NET Core 中调用 Web API 的 Patch 方法
- javascript - 如何在 React js 中的 div 上设置背景图像?
- python - 通过 USB-Stick 在外部“监视器”上运行 Python 动画?
- r - 在 R 中使用 `BTM` 和 `predict` 会输出 0.1 的统一主题概率